Destiny 2: Beyond Light picks up on Europa following the Darkness’s arrival and several planets disappearing. You and your Ghost travel to the mysterious Jupiter moon in search of answers. You arrive at an awkward time, however, with Eramis, a Fallen Kell, having found a way to wield the power of Darkness. With her mind focused on revenge against the Traveler, you must team up with Variks and the Exo-Stranger to embrace your inner-Darkness and take her down. What has fallen apart is Crucible, Destiny 2’s PvP mode. Destiny 2: Beyond Light adds no new maps or game modes. It’s disappointing, but that’s nothing compared to awful balancing. Bungie has always had problems balancing Crucible, but the addition of Stasis has resulted in a nightmare scenario that throws balance out the window. There’s so much Stasis can do to you and precious few ways to fight back. At this time, using any other abilities puts players at a serve disadvantage. It’s unfortunate to see Crucible receive so little attention in Beyond Light.
What is interesting lies outside the campaign when Europa properly opens up. The mysterious moon of Jupiter holds many secrets within the Clovis Bray facilities and discovering what the infamous Golden Age scientist was up to leads to genuine fantastic revelations that manage to push the story of Destiny further. All the intrigue and interesting lore bits surrounding Clovis Bray might have ultimately made for a better campaign than what Beyond Light does offer. Outside of its use in the story, Europa functions like any other patrol zone. Players load in, fly their Sparrows around, participate in Public Events, loot some Lost Sectors and complete quests. Europa distinguishes itself from other locales with its random snowstorms, that while impressive the first few times, get old the more you play. The Bray facilities’ glossy white internals are unique enough compared to other locations, but wandering around Europa doesn’t feel any different from any other location.
The fictional MMO of .Dungeon , a futuristic title called ” Annwn ,” is described as a self-evolving video game that can scan fantasy stories from books, dramas, and other forms of media, then convert them into virtual scenarios for players to explore. Mechanically, this justifies players taking campaign modules from **Dungeons & Dragons _ ** and other RPGs and converting them into .Dungeon_ scenarios. Instead of losing health from setbacks, players lose a collective resource called Connection, which reflects how invested their party of PCs are in the MMO they’re playing. Rhapsody of Blood is an RPG built using the rules for UFO Press’ post-apocalyptic Legacy: Life Among The Ruins , which is itself a hack of the Powered By The Apocalypse rules used for the groundbreaking Apocalypse World RPG. Instead of focusing on a close-knit clan trying to survive the collapse of society, Rhapsody of Blood is a game about a bloodline of heroes fighting against the evil of a gothic, supernatural castle that appears once a generation to plague their land.
